Charles began an advance towards london from shrewsbury, via bridgnorth and wolverhampton. The parliamentary army was around 15,000, but a significant part of the army was in quarters too far from the field to arrive in time to fight in the battle. Essex expected the king to advance down the severn valley to give battle so he established advance positions around bewdley to give warning of any movement from the royalists. A confused affair, it was nominally a royalist victory but awoke both sides to the prospect of a protracted conflict. It was fought on 23 october 1642 between the royalist army of king charles the first and the parliamentarian army of robert devereux, third earl of essex.
